时间:2025-01-27 来源:网络 人气:
手机里的秘密角落,你有没有好奇过它们是如何被发现的呢?今天,就让我带你一探究竟,看看安卓系统是如何调取本地数据的,保证让你大开眼界!
想象你的手机就像一个巨大的宝藏库,里面装满了各种信息:照片、视频、联系人、短信……这些数据就像宝藏一样,静静地躺在手机的各个角落。而安卓系统,就是那个能打开宝藏库的钥匙。
安卓系统中的数据,主要存储在以下几个地方:
1. XML文件:这些文件就像手机里的小账本,记录着一些简单的数据,比如配置信息。
2. Shared Preferences:这个就像是手机里的私人日记,存储着一些用户设置和偏好。
3. 文件:这些文件就像手机里的文件夹,可以存放各种类型的文件,比如图片、视频等。
4. SQLite数据库:这个就像是手机里的数据库,可以存储大量结构化的数据,比如联系人、短信等。
5. 外接数据库:这个就像是手机里的网络数据库,可以存储和访问远程数据。
那么,安卓系统是如何调取这些数据的呢?下面,我们就来揭秘一下:
1. XML文件:通过解析XML文件,安卓系统可以获取到其中的数据。比如,读取一个配置文件,获取应用的设置信息。
2. Shared Preferences:通过读取Shared Preferences,安卓系统可以获取到用户的设置和偏好。比如,读取用户的语言设置。
3. 文件:通过读取文件,安卓系统可以获取到文件中的数据。比如,读取一个图片文件,获取图片信息。
4. SQLite数据库:通过执行SQL语句,安卓系统可以查询和修改数据库中的数据。比如,查询联系人信息。
5. 外接数据库:通过网络请求,安卓系统可以访问远程数据库,获取和存储数据。比如,上传图片到服务器。
下面,我们来举几个实例,看看安卓系统是如何调取本地数据的:
1. 读取联系人信息:通过查询SQLite数据库,安卓系统可以获取到手机中的联系人信息。
2. 读取短信内容:通过读取文件,安卓系统可以获取到手机中的短信内容。
3. 读取图片信息:通过读取文件,安卓系统可以获取到手机中的图片信息。
4. 上传图片到服务器:通过网络请求,安卓系统可以将手机中的图片上传到服务器。
在使用安卓系统调取本地数据时,需要注意以下几点:
1. 权限管理:在使用数据时,需要申请相应的权限,比如读取联系人信息需要申请读取联系人权限。
2. 数据安全:在处理数据时,要注意保护用户隐私,避免数据泄露。
3. 性能优化:在调取数据时,要注意性能优化,避免影响用户体验。
安卓系统调取本地数据,就像打开手机里的宝藏库一样,需要掌握一定的技巧。希望这篇文章能帮助你更好地了解安卓系统,让你在手机的世界里畅游无阻!